The thresholds that matter

There are three points at which a kit box specification genuinely has to change, and knowing where they fall saves a lot of revision.

  • Around four vials — structureA plain tuck-in bottom flap stops being adequate. An auto-lock bottom or a two-piece build takes over.
  • Around six vials — insert economicsCutting individual cavities becomes more expensive than forming or folding a tray across the whole footprint.
  • Around ten vials — load pathThe weight needs to transfer into the box walls through a flanged tray, rather than resting on the base panel.

That last threshold is the one that changes the structure rather than just the insert, and it is worked through on the ten-vial page.

Layout geometry

For any count above two there is more than one arrangement, and the choice affects shipping cost as much as appearance.

  • Square and grid layoutsCheapest to ship, best to stack, and they read as a set of equals.
  • Single-row layoutsCommunicate an order of use and display better, at a real freight cost.
  • Layouts with a channelLeaving a strip for a syringe, leaflet or diluent is usually cheaper than making the box longer.
  • Stacked layersHalve the footprint at the cost of an extra tray and harder access to the lower layer.

Kits with unlike components

Many kits are not several of the same thing. Where components differ, the insert has to as well.

  • Each cavity cut independentlyNever to an average of the two components.
  • A physical wall between themDistance alone does not stop glass meeting glass in a drop.
  • Depth staggeringSo components of different heights finish level at the top.
  • Position markingPrinted numbering or names so the user knows which is which.

Vial Kit Boxes: common questions

What is the difference between a kit box and a multi-vial box?

In practice, whether the contents differ. A multi-vial box holds several of the same thing; a kit holds components that relate to each other, which usually means different cavity profiles and some form of position marking.

At what count do I need a rigid box?

Rigid construction is about presentation and repeated opening rather than count. What changes with count is whether a folding carton can carry the load — and past about four filled 5ml vials, an auto-lock bottom or a two-piece build is the sensible minimum.

Is a tray always better than individual cavities?

Above about six positions, usually. A tray uses less material, loads faster and holds its shape better than a block with many cavities cut out of it. Below that, individual cavities are often cheaper.

Can a kit box include a syringe or an ampoule?

Yes. A syringe needs a channel with relief at the plunger flange; an ampoule needs a cradle rather than a hole because it has no flat base. Send the actual components and each gets its own profile.

How do I stop a half-used kit becoming untidy?

Individual cavities deep enough that a remaining vial cannot topple into an empty neighbour, plus printed position numbering so the sequence is still readable when the pack is partly empty.

Can I scale a design up from four vials to ten later?

The artwork, materials and finishing carry over. The die line and any tray tooling are count-specific. If you expect the count to change, tell us early so the range can share a common footprint where possible.
